Cannot start Photoshop after install

Open timogames555 opened this issue 2 years ago • 6 comments

When I start Photoshop after successful installation

I can see the loading screen, then it disappears after a few seconds

When I open it from terminal I get this error:

X Error of failed request: BadValue (integer parameter out of range for operation) Major opcode of failed request: 152 (GLX) Minor opcode of failed request: 3 (X_GLXCreateContext) Value in failed request: 0x0 Serial number of failed request: 10612 Current serial number in output stream: 10613

OS : Manjaro

Turns out I was just missing dxvk. After I installed it with winetricks, it started working perfectly. I don't know, though, if this could solve your problem as well.
